Chester sits where I-95, US-1, and SR-10 all converge, a real interchange knot that catches commuter and long-haul traffic in every direction. Brightpoint Community College, formerly John Tyler Community College, enrolls nearly 13,000 students here, and that campus population layers steady student-vehicle volume on top of industrial rail-corridor truck traffic near the historic Chester Station site. The Appomattox River floodplain sits just south of the community, a real consideration after sustained rain even though Chester itself doesn't flood the way the lower city does. History runs deep here too. The Osborne's Landing Revolutionary War site and the Chester Station Civil War battlefield both sit within the town's limits, evidence of how long this exact crossing point has mattered to whoever needed to move through it. Is long-distance towing priced per mile in Chester?

We use a base plus a per-loaded-mile rate to build the quote, then lock it as one flat number before we hook up. You won't see extra mileage added at delivery. The figure we give you on the phone covers door to door.

Is a long-distance tow cheaper than shipping my car?

For a single vehicle on a direct route, a flat-rate tow is often faster and comparable in cost to broker car shipping, with no multi-day wait for a carrier to fill up. Call (804) 701-6752 and compare the quote.
